Good things to know
Which word is more common?
Resumption is more commonly used than reconvening in everyday language. Resumption is versatile and covers a wide range of contexts, while reconvening is less common and more specific to certain situations.
What’s the difference in the tone of formality between reconvening and resumption?
Both reconvening and resumption can be used in formal or informal contexts, but resumption may be slightly more formal due to its noun form.
